Oxira is a non-stero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) and antirheumatic drug of the oxicam class. It is intended for short term treatment of acute mild to moderate pain and symptoms of rheumatoid arthritis and osteoarthritis such as pain and inflammation of joints. How to use Always take this medicine exactly as your doctor has told you. Check with your doctor or pharmacist if you are not sure. The usual dose for adults is 8 to 16 mg, divided in two or three doses per day. Do not take more than 16 mg a day. The dose for patients with arthritis is 12 mg, divided in two or three doses per day. Do not take more than 16 mg a day. If you have a liver or kidney impairment, do not take more than 12 mg (taken twice or three times a day) of this medicine Oxira tablets must be swallowed with sufficient amounts of liquid. Do not take Oxira with a meal, as food can reduce the effectiveness of Oxira. Oxira is not recommended for children and adolescents below 18 years old, due to lack of data. Warnings and precautions Do not take Oxira • If you are allergic to lornoxicam or any of the other ingredients of this medicine (listed in section 6); • If you are taking other NSAIDs such as acetylsalicylic acid (for instance, aspirin); ibuprofen and COX-2 inhibitors; • If you are hypersensitive to other NSAIDs including acetylsalicylic acid (for instance, aspirin); • If you suffer from thrombocytopenia (low blood platelet count which increases risk of bleeding or bruising); • If you suffer from severe heart failure; • If you suffer from gastrointestinal bleeding, rupture and bleeding of a blood vessel in the brain, or other bleeding disorders; • If you have a history of gastrointestinal bleeding or perforation, related to previous therapy with NSAIDs; • If you suffer from an active peptic ulcer or have a history of recurrent peptic ulcer; • If you suffer from severe liver impairment; • If you suffer from severe kidney impairment; • If you are in the last three months of your pregnancy. Side Effects Common side effects (may affect up to 1 in 10 people) • Mild and passing headache and dizziness, • Nausea, abdominal pain, upset stomach, diarrhoea and vomiting. Drug Interactions Tell your doctor or pharmacist if you are taking, have recently taken or might take any other medicines. Do not take Oxira if you are taking other NSAIDs such as acetylsalicylic acid (for instance, aspirin), ibuprofen and COX-2 inhibitors. Ask your doctor or pharmacist if you are uncertain. Oxira may interfere with other medicines. Be particularly careful if you are taking any of the following: • Cimetidine - used in the treatment of heartburn and peptic ulcers; • Anticoagulants, such as heparin or phenprocoumon - used to prevent the formation of blood clots; • Corticosteroids; • Methotrexate - used in treatment of cancer and immunological diseases; • Lithium; • Immunosuppressive agents, such as ciclosporin or tacrolimus Ingredients The active substance is lornoxicam. − Oxira 8 mg film-coated tablets: each film-coated tablet contains 8 mg lornoxicam Specifications Oxira 8mg film-coated tablet: a white to yellowish, oblong, biconvex, film-coated tablet, engraved with “55” on one side and plain on the other side.
